10 clever strategies to reduce your AC bills
1. Maximize Your Thermostat Setting
One of the easiest and also most effective ways to reduce AC bills is to maximize the thermostat setting. By raising the temperature, your air conditioning for room with no windows won’t be running as often. One should keep the temperature at around 24-26 degrees Celsius (75-80 degrees Fahrenheit), which will help minimize cooling costs without compromising comfort.
2. Utilize Fans to Reduce Dependency on AC –
Fans can be an effective way to reduce your AC bills. Not only are they energy-efficient, but they also help to circulate air around the room, which reduces reliance on the AC unit and overall energy costs.
3. Performing Regular AC Maintenance –
Regular AC maintenance is key to keeping your unit at its peak efficiency. This includes cleaning air filters, checking for leaks & damages, and inspecting the cooling system. Regular maintenance can keep your AC unit running efficiently, reducing electricity bills.
4. Utilizing Energy-Efficient AC Units –
With newer advances in technology, energy-efficient AC units are becoming increasingly popular. These units have high-efficiency ratings, which allow them to reduce cooling costs without sacrificing air comfort levels.

6. Invest in Window Coverings –
Window coverings can be used to reduce the amount of sunlight entering a room, which can also reduce the amount of heat entering. Investing in these materials can keep a room cooler so that you don’t have to crank up the AC as frequently.
7. Avoid Using AC During Peak Hours –
Energy bills can be especially high during peak hours due to the higher demand on the power grid. To reduce your AC bills, try to avoid running the unit as much as possible during these times.
8. Use a Programmable & Smart Thermostat –
A programmable or even smart thermostat will allow you to set specific temperature settings throughout the day. You can optimize your AC usage to save energy while maintaining your desired temperature.
9. Install Ceiling Fans in Target Areas –
Ceiling fans can be used to spread cool air throughout an area. This can be especially useful in homes with multiple stories to circulate cool air using air conditioning coils throughout each level.
10. Replace Air Filters Regularly –
Replacing air filters in your AC unit can increase air circulation and reduce energy costs. Filters should be changed every three months to keep your unit running efficiently and reduce overall AC bills.
